#68423A Hex Color Code

#68423A

The Hexadecimal Color #68423A is a contrast shade of Dark Olive Green. #68423A RGB value is rgb(104, 66, 58). RGB Color Model of #68423A consists of 40% red, 25% green and 22% blue. HSL color Mode of #68423A has 10°(degrees) Hue, 28% Saturation and 32% Lightness. #68423A color has an wavelength of 613.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#68423A is #996666.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#68423A is #643. The Closest Color to #68423A is #556B2F. Official Name of #68423A Hex Code is Shingle Fawn.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#68423A is 0 Cyan 37 Magenta 44 Yellow 59 Black and #68423A CMY is 0, 37, 44.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#68423A is hsl(10,28,32,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(10, 44, 41).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#68423A is 8.42, 7.15, 4.94.
Hex8 Value of #68423A is #68423AFF. Decimal Value of #68423A is 6832698 and Octal Value of #68423A is 32041072. Binary Value of #68423A is 1101000, 1000010, 111010 and Android of #68423A is 4285022778 / 0xff68423a.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#68423A is 0.411, 0.348, 0.348 and YIQ Color Space of #68423A is 76.45, 25.2146, 5.5474.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#68423A is 8.44, 6.24, 4.98.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#68423A is 32.15, 15.37, 11.68.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#68423A is 32.15, 25.18, 10.36.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#68423A is 32.15, 19.3, 37.23. Hunter Lab variable of #68423A is 26.74, 9.41, 7.76.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#68423A

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
